Recently this plant was attacked by 'aphids' It took mumsie quite some time to get rid of it ...manually...ie mumsie literally spent 2-3 hours dayly plucking the aphids out one by one with a tooth pick...and the hard work paid off..Now it is rid of its aphids...and it looks healthy and 'bushy' too

This orchid is growing on a tree trunk..got this idea from my last visit to Redang ..Tried it and it works and this is its second bloom since mumsie stuck it on this trunk...And the bloom really last...at least 2-3 weeks!!!!
